Michelin Guide is the symbol of excellence and reference for the global culinary industry. Le Cordon Bleu Japan is inviting Mr. Bernard Delmas, Michelin Group Vice President, Representative of Michelin Travel Partner for Asia-Pacific, to talk about the footsteps and the present of Michelin. Don't miss this unusual opportunity to discover the gourmet world with Mr. Delmas!
Discover the Michelin Gourmet World
【Date】 Sat. May 21st, 18:00 - 20:30(English only) 【Venue】Tokyo Campus 【Applicant】Students and alumni 【Tuition】Free
During this conference, he will discuss over the below topics below; - History of Michelin - Current world coverage of Michelin Guide - Michelin Guide Unique Approach and Evalulation Methodology - Michelin Guide Current World Selection by Country and City - World Culinary Trends through Michelin Guide
